Subject:
SGP/SIROS/E13 - occasional spikes in readings
DataStreams:DsgpsirosE13.00, sgpsirosE13.a1
Description:
Since installation of this SIROS site to the dates specified, negative spikes
occurred in the data streams indicated, especially up_short_hemisp,
down_short_hemisp, down_long_diffuse_hemisp, and short_direct_normal.  These spikes were
induced by electrical interference from the fence that was used to keep out
cattle.  The spikes were eliminated by moving the fence further away from the
SIROS sensors in September 1994.  An assessment by Mike Split on the effects of
the spikes indicated that the spikes superimposed on the readings ranged from
-10 to -100 W m^-2.  As many as 40 per day could occur.  As a result of these
spikes, the daily average reading of irradiance could be reduced by as much as 
1 W m^-2, a half-hour average could be reduced by as much as 2 W m^-2, and a 5-min
average could be affected by as much as 5 W m^-2.

Subject:
SGP/SIROS/E13 - wrong units for broadband irradiance
DataStreams:sgpsirosE13.a1
Description:
Headers for SIROS, MFR25m and MFR10m give the units for
broadband irradiance as 'watts per square meter' (W/M^2).  
However, the
 units are really 'counts'.  The fields affected 
are SIROS:
   'hemisp_broadband:units'
   'diffuse_hemisp_broadband:units'
   'direct_norm_broadband:units'
MFR:
'mfr_up_hemisp_broadband:units'

This problem has existed since the beginning of the data streams, and was
corrected by Jeff Slater on 1/23/96 (see C960314.2 by Ken Yates that closed
P960229.2)

 Discussion of Problem:

Analysis of SIROS data from the central facility has indicated 
that the pyranometer (or PSP) used for global (solar) irradiance 
observations appeared to be slightly off level until site operations 
personnel re-leveled the sensor on Dec. 6, 1994.  Calculations suggest 
that the sensor was leaning roughly toward the east by about 1.2 degrees.  
Comparisons to the nearby BSRN pyranometer ("psp2") show that the 
SIROS sensor was reading to high in the morning by as much as 5% and
too small in the late afternoon by about the same percentage.  
Little, if any, effect was seen between 1700 and 2100 UTC (in 
November), and the effect was be practically zero under cloudy
skies.  

Users of the data could conceivable adjust the data (down_short_hemisp
for sgpsiros13) with the direct-beam SIROS or BSRN observation and
values of the solar zenith and azimuth angles, which would need to 
be computed, and some fairly straighforward geometry calculations.
Possibly an easier course of action is to rely on the BSRN observation 
of global solar radiation for small solar elevation angles.

(This analysis was conducted by John DeLuisi and colleagues
in 1994 but was not documented with a DQR.  Some recent
discussions I have had with Science Team members have indicated
that they have seen this problem also.)

Subject:
time stamp error
DataStreams:sgpsirosE13.a1
Description:
The internal code that runs the MFRSR data logger
had a bug that occasionally caused the time stamp associated with the data to
be slightly in error.  This error is thought to be very small (say less than
30 seconds) and very infrequent.  (Unfortunately, we cannot give firm
estimates of the magnitude and frequency of the error). 

After 96/07/19 the problem was corrected.  Those who use the data before this
time should realize that the time stamp for each record of data might be
slightly in error.
